In too many projects, benefits are expected to materialise later in the project after all the creative ideas have been developed. However, projects will run into difficulties as soon as key stakeholders’ personal expectations of benefits do not look like materialising. Benefit identification should be part of the project inception but it is never too late to carry it out. This course teaches a practical way to express quantifiable benefits that are relevant and understandable to the business stakeholders and with a much wider scope than purely financial measures. The techniques are applicable to any project or programme of work that seeks to make a real business impact. Course ObjectiveTo provide the skills to identify benefits as unambiguous requirements that can be delivered by project teams. Who Should AttendThe course requires no specialist knowledge. The course will benefit anyone involved in the early development of programme objectives and project requirements or people reviewing and providing assurance for programmes and projects. Benefits of AttendanceDelegates should be more successful in getting business cases approved and in meeting the real requirements of stakeholders. Duration and VenueOne day at either a training location or the client’s site. OutcomesDelegates will learn how to:
